Sensitive LC-ESI/MS/MS assay for the quantification and pharmacokinetic study of roxithromycin in human serum

摘要

A simple and sensitive LC-ESI/MS/MS method is developed and evaluated to determine the concentrations of roxithromycin in human serum. Serum proteins are precipitated with methanol with clarithromycin as the internal standard. In order to reduce the pollution of sample, after vortex mixing and centrifugation, the supernatants are diluted with mobile phase before analysis on a Phenomenex Luna CN column (100 mm × 2.0mm i.d.; 3 μm). The mobile phase composes of methanol, acetonitrile and 0.1% formic acid and 0.1% ammonium acetate in water (3: 3: 4, v/v/v) at a flow rate of 0.2 mL/min. The linearity ranges from 10 to 20480 ng/mL. The extraction recoveries of roxithromycin range from 97 to 101%. The method is successfully used to pharmacokinetic study of roxithromycin after an oral administration dose of 300 mg roxithromycin tablets to 20 healthy volunteers.
机译:开发并评估了一种简单而灵敏的LC-ESI / MS / MS方法,以确定人血清中罗红霉素的浓度。用克拉霉素作为内标用甲醇沉淀血清蛋白。为了减少样品的污染,在涡旋混合和离心后,将上清液用流动相稀释,然后在Phenomenex Luna CN色谱柱(100 mm×2.0mm i.d .; 3μm)上进行分析。流动相由甲醇,乙腈,0.1%甲酸和0.1%乙酸铵的水溶液(3:3:4,v / v / v)组成,流速为0.2 mL / min。线性范围为10至20480 ng / mL。罗红霉素的提取回收率从97%到101%。在向20名健康志愿者口服300毫克罗红霉素片后,该方法已成功用于罗红霉素的药代动力学研究。
